Output dd1d33dd7496fecf42e1755f4c67d8962c3b498a44101f02b86e8cedab6a6a61:0

value
68344470
script pubkey
OP_0 OP_PUSHBYTES_20 66583c1a64b5a7a3df14d0e156adb78a5ae6e81b
address
bc1qvevrcxnykkn68hc56rs4dtdh3fdwd6qm3crrlu
transaction
dd1d33dd7496fecf42e1755f4c67d8962c3b498a44101f02b86e8cedab6a6a61
spent
true